What is a medical document reviewer?
A Medical Document Reviewer analyzes medical records, insurance claims, and other healthcare-related documents for accuracy, compliance, and completeness. They ensure that medical documentation aligns with regulatory standards and organizational policies. This role is common in insurance companies, law firms, and healthcare organizations, where accurate medical documentation is crucial for claims processing, legal cases, and patient care. Strong attention to detail, medical knowledge, and familiarity with industry regulations are essential for success in this role.
What are the typical daily responsibilities of a medical document reviewer?
As a Medical Document Reviewer, your typical day will involve carefully reviewing and validating medical records, charts, or insurance documents to ensure accuracy, completeness, and compliance with regulations. You may collaborate with healthcare providers or administrative teams to clarify ambiguous information or request missing data. Attention to detail is vital, as minor errors could affect billing, patient care, or legal compliance. This role often offers both independent and collaborative work, depending on the employer, and provides opportunities to develop expertise in regulatory and documentation standards.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a medical document reviewer?
To thrive as a Medical Document Reviewer, you need a solid understanding of medical terminology, healthcare documentation standards, and relevant regulatory guidelines, typically supported by a degree in health sciences, nursing, or a related field. Familiarity with electronic health record (EHR) systems, coding software, and compliance tools like HIPAA guidelines is essential. Strong attention to detail, analytical thinking, and effective written communication are crucial soft skills for success. These abilities ensure the accurate, compliant, and timely review of medical documents, directly impacting patient care and organizational integrity.

Job description
As a Cardiology, Field Medical Director you will be a key member of the utilization management team. We can offer you a meaningful way to make a difference in patients lives, in a non-clinical environment. You can enjoy better work- life balance on a team that values collaboration and continuous learning while providing better health outcomes.
Collaboration Opportunities:
-
Routinely interacts with leadership and management staff, other Physicians, and staff whenever a physician`s input is needed or required. As well as, aids and acts as a resource to Initial Clinical Reviewers.
What You Will Be Doing:
-
Serve as the specialty match reviewer in Cardiology cases, that do not initially meet the applicable medical necessity guidelines, as well as other requests when providers, clients, or state laws require specialty reviews to be completed by the subject matter expert.
-
Provides clinical rationale for standard and expedited appeals.
-
Discusses determinations (peer to peer phone calls) with requesting physicians or ordering providers, when available, within the regulatory timeframe of the request.
-
Utilizes medical/clinical review guidelines and parameters to assure consistency in the MD review process to reflect appropriate utilization and compliance with SBU`s policies/procedures, as well as Utilization Review Accreditation Commission (URAC) and National Committee for Quality Assurance (NCQA) guidelines.
-
Ensures documentation of all communications with medical office staff and/or MD provider is recorded in a timely and accurate manner.
-
Participates in on-going training per inter-rater reliability process.
-
May assist the Senior Medical Director in research activities/questions related to the Utilization Management process, interpretation, guidelines and/or system support.
-
On a requested basis, may function as Medical Director for selecting health plans or regions, assuming overall accountability for utilization management while working in conjunction with the Senior Medical Director.
Qualifications - Required and Preferred:
-
MD/DO/MBBS Degree
-
Current, unrestricted clinical license in medicine or required specialty
-
Obtaining and maintaining medical licenses in the state you reside, as well as, other state licensure required per business needs
-
Active Board Certification in Cardiology, Vascular Surgery or Adult Congenital Heart Disease
-
Strong clinical, management, communication, and organizational skills
-
Energetic and curious with a passion for quality and value in health care
-
Computer Proficiency
-
Minimum of five (5) years’ experience in the practice of Cardiology is preferred
-
Not under current exclusion or sanction by any state or federal health care program, including Medicare or Medicaid, and is not identified as an “excluded person” by the Office of Inspector General of the Department of Health and Human Services or the General Service Administration (GSA), or reprimanded or sanctioned by Medicare.
-
No history of a major disciplinary or legal action by a state medical board
